Why Do I See Raleigh School Buses?
School is out! School isĀ in! If you are new to Wake County or don’t have kids in the school system, it may seem strange that there are yellowĀ buses running throughout the summer.Ā All the localĀ high schools are on “traditional” schedules where the kids and teachers have the summers off. Raleigh Typhoon Scavenger Hunt
Raleigh Typhoon Returns! On June 27th, the great urban adventure and scavenger hunt basedĀ in Raleigh begins again! This adventure race (similar to the reality show The Amazing Race) is open to teams both competitive & relaxed. All money raised stays local, benefiting Activate Good housed here in Raleigh.
